Explore the Enigmatic Chocolate Hills of Bohol

4.7 (3)

Discover the enchanting Chocolate Hills of Bohol, a unique natural wonder that transforms into a chocolate landscape, perfect for exploration and photography.

The Chocolate Hills in Bohol are a breathtaking natural wonder characterized by over a thousand conical hills that turn brown in the dry season, resembling giant chocolate mounds. This UNESCO World Heritage site offers stunning views, unique geology, and is a must-visit for tourists seeking natural beauty and adventure.

Know before you go

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ring chocolate hills.

  • Visit early in the morning or late in the afternoon for the best light and fewer crowds.
  • Wear comfortable shoes for climbing to the observation deck to enjoy panoramic views.
  • Bring water and snacks, as there are limited facilities at the site.
  • Consider hiring a local guide to learn more about the geological history and folklore of the hills.

Getting There

  • Car

    If you are driving, head to Valencia, Bohol, and make your way to the location at P69R+7RX. From the main highway, follow the signs towards Chocolate Hills. The roads are generally well-maintained, and you should expect a scenic drive. Parking is available near the viewing areas.

  • Public Transportation (Bus)

    If you are using public transportation, take a bus from Tagbilaran City to Valencia. The bus ride will take approximately 30-45 minutes. Once you arrive in Valencia, you can take a local tricycle (a small motorcycle taxi) to reach Chocolate Hills. Make sure to confirm the fare with the driver before starting your journey.

  • Tricycle

    For those already in Valencia, you can easily hire a tricycle to take you directly to Chocolate Hills. Make sure to negotiate the fare beforehand, which usually ranges from 100 to 200 PHP depending on your starting point.

  • Walking

    If you are already near the Chocolate Hills area, walking is an option as well. The paths are mostly safe and well-marked, but make sure to wear comfortable shoes as the terrain can be uneven. Follow the signs to the viewing deck for the best views.

Discover more about chocolate hills

The Chocolate Hills of Bohol stand as one of the Philippines' most iconic and breathtaking landscapes, captivating visitors with their unique geological formations. Comprising over 1,200 perfectly symmetrical hills that spread across the region, these natural wonders are a sight to behold. During the dry season, the hills turn a rich brown color, resembling heaps of chocolate, hence the name. The best way to appreciate this stunning vista is by hiking up the observation deck, where panoramic views await. As you gaze upon this surreal landscape, you can’t help but marvel at nature's artistry and the sheer scale of the hills that seem to stretch endlessly.Beyond their stunning appearance, the Chocolate Hills are steeped in local legend and folklore. According to one popular story, they were formed from the tears of a giant who fell in love with a mortal woman. This rich tapestry of myths adds a layer of cultural significance to the hills, making them not just a visual spectacle but also a source of local pride and storytelling. Visitors can also enjoy guided tours that delve into the history and geology of the area, providing an enriching experience that goes beyond mere sightseeing.The surrounding region offers additional attractions, including the chance to interact with the friendly local communities and sample traditional Boholano cuisine. Whether you're an adventurous hiker, a photography enthusiast, or simply seeking tranquility in nature, the Chocolate Hills promise an unforgettable experience. Don’t forget to bring your camera to capture the mesmerizing landscape, and consider visiting during sunrise or sunset for truly magical views.
